The coronavirus has become a much more serious challenge for us than the creation of the OCU, – hierarch of the UOC

The coronavirus was a very serious challenge for the Church, because there was propaganda: do not go to church, because the church is a source of infection. This was stated by Metropolitan Kliment of Nezhinsky and Priluksky in an interview with Pravoslavie.Ru.

Answering the question of the publication “After the creation of the OCU, was there an outflow of parishioners from the churches of the Nizhyn diocese of the UOC?”, Metropolitan Kliment said:

“No, we didn’t have that. The only thing that, of course, had an impact was the coronavirus. This was a serious challenge for the Church. And I think it is much more serious than the creation of the OCU. Because there is such a mental challenge. There was such propaganda: do not go to church, because the church is a source of infection. And when, from what moment will it be possible to go to church?

For a modern person, for whom God is a TV, such a poison has already been planted. And today we need a new mission, post-coronavirus. Unfortunately, some priests are afraid to do their ministry.

Although in history there have been cases (the same holy martyr Vladimir) when the clergy went to typhoid patients, to cholera barracks. Now this is not required of the priest. But thank God that in Ukraine, unlike other countries, it was not forbidden to hold services. In Austria, for example, even baptism was forbidden. But such a ban, in its essence, is anti-Christian, ”said the hierarch.
